Understanding Data Breaches and Your Entitlement to Compensation

A data breach can happen when personal data is accessed, disclosed, lost, or destroyed without authorisation. Under the UK GDPR and Data Protection Act 2018, organisations must implement robust security measures to protect your information. Failures in these obligations can make them liable for compensation. Common breach types include cyberattacks (such as ransomware or phishing), human error (like sending data to the wrong recipient), and inadequate cybersecurity protocols.

Victims could claim for material damage (e.g., direct financial losses from fraud) and nonmaterial damage (e.g., distress, anxiety, or loss of control over personal data). Recent cases have clarified that no minimum threshold of seriousness applies to non-material damage so to speak, making it easier to claim for even modest distress. Compensation amounts vary widely, and time limits are strict so claims must generally be brought in time and early action is crucial to preserve evidence and meet deadlines.

Securing Breach Legal Representation: The Claims Process

Pursuing compensation without professional guidance can be daunting, which is why obtaining expert breach legal representation early is recommended. Specialists here at The Data Breach Lawyers can assess your case quickly, commonly working on a no-win, no-fee basis, removing worry.

The process typically begins with gathering evidence: retain any breach notification emails from the organisation, bank statements showing losses, or medical records evidencing distress. Report the breach to the organisation and, if necessary, the Information Commissioner’s Office (ICO)—though the ICO investigates compliance and issues fines, it does not award compensation.

Our legal team CAN then evaluate liability under UK GDPR principles, such as accountability and integrity/confidentiality. We can then negotiate a settlement directly or prepare for court if needed. In group actions following major breaches, specialised breach legal representation can ensure your claim is maximised within collective proceedings. Avoid common mistakes, such as delaying contact or accepting low initial offers from the breaching party.
